Discovered a dead key. In emacs, i have the Menu key set as Hyper, and
i have “Hyper+Shift+q” as a shortcut to some command. However,
Microsoft Natural Ergonomic 4000 keyboard simply does not register
that combination when right shift is used. But left shift works. See
also: Keyboard Ghosting; How Many Keys Your Keyboard Can Take?.

Happens all the time with these keyboards, and I suspect many others.
On linux/bsd, try running `xev`. There's all sorts of keys like
Shift_L, Shift_R, Alt_L, Alt_R, etc. They can be mapped to the same
action, but don't have to be.
